Henry fitz Henry, 2nd Lord FitzHugh was the son of Sir Henry fitz Hugh and Joan de Fourneux. 1, 2 He married Joan le Scrope, daughter of Henry le Scrope, 1st Lord Scrope (of Masham), circa September 1350. 1 He died on 29 August 1386. 1. Web3 de jan. de 2024 · Ranulph married Eleanor FitzHugh, daughter of Henry FitzHugh, 5th Lord FitzHugh with their marriage appearing to have been childless. Ranulph who came from an old Cumbrian family and was an MP for Cumberland before inheriting his father’s peerage is rather a shadowy figure but we do know he was a seasoned soldier (2).
